Create JotForm-Connected Nintex Workflows



Use CData Connect Server to connect to JotForm from Nintex Workflow Cloud and build custom workflows using live JotForm data.

Nintex Workflow Cloud is a cloud-based platform where you can design workflows to automate simple or complex processes using drag-and-drop interactions — without writing any code. When paired with CData Connect Server, you get instant, cloud-to-cloud access to JotForm data for business applications. This article shows how to create a virtual database for JotForm in Connect Server and build a simple workflow from JotForm data in Nintex.

CData Connect Server provides a pure SQL Server interface for JotForm, allowing you to build workflows from live JotForm data in Nintex Workflow Cloud — without replicating the data to a natively supported database. Nintex allows you to access data directly using SQL queries. Using optimized data processing out of the box, CData Connect Server pushes all supported SQL operations (filters, JOINs, etc.) directly to JotForm, leveraging server-side processing to quickly return the requested JotForm data.

Create a Virtual SQL Server Database for JotForm Data

CData Connect Server uses a straightforward, point-and-click interface to connect to data sources and generate APIs.

  1. Log into Connect Server and click Connections.
  2. Select "JotForm" from Available Data Sources.
  3. Enter the necessary authentication properties to connect to JotForm.

    Start by setting the Profile connection property to the location of the JotForm Profile on disk (e.g. C:\profiles\JotForm.apip). Next, set the ProfileSettings connection property to the connection string for JotForm (see below).

    JotForm API Profile Settings

    You will need to find your JotForm API Key in order to authenticate. To obtain an API Key, go to 'My Account' > 'API Section' > 'Create a New API Key'. Once you've created your new API Key, you can set it in the ProfileSettings connection property.

    Custom Enterprise API Domains

    Enterprise customers of JotForm are given custom API domains to connect to, rather than the default 'api.jotform.com' domain. If you are an enterprise JotForm customer, then set Domain to you custom API hostname, such as 'your-domain.com' or 'subdomain.jotform.com', inside the ProfileSettings connection property. Conversely, if you do not have a custom domain and still need to connect to 'api.jotform.com', then leave Domain undefined and set only APIKey.

  4. Click Save Changes
  5. Click Privileges -> Add and add the new user (or an existing user) with the appropriate permissions.

With the virtual database created, you are ready to connect to JotForm data from Nintex.

Connect to JotForm in Nintex

The steps below outline creating a new connection for access to JotForm CData Connect Server from Nintex to create a new JotForm data source.

  1. Log into Nintex Workflow Cloud
  2. In the Connections tab, click "Add new"
  3. Select SQL Server as the connector and click "Connect"
  4. In the SQL Server connection wizard, set the following properties:
    • Connection Name: name the connection (e.g., CData Connect Server JotForm Connection)
    • Username: your Connect Server username
    • Password: your Connect Server password
    • Database Host: your Connect Server SQL Server endpoint (e.g., connect_server_url)
    • Database Name: the virtual JotForm database (e.g., API1)
  5. Click "Connect"
  6. Configure the connection permissions and click "Save permissions"

Create a Simple JotForm Workflow

With the connection to CData Connect Server configured, we are ready to build a simple workflow to access JotForm data. Start by clicking the "Create workflow" button.

Configure the Start Event Action

  1. Click the start event task and select the "Form" event
  2. Click "Design form"
  3. Drag a "Text - Long" element onto the Form and click the element to configure it
    • Set "Title" to "Enter SQL query"
    • Set "Required" to true
  4. Drag a "Text - Short" element onto the Form and click the element to configure it
    • Set "Title" to "Enter desired result column"
    • Set "Required" to true

Configure an "Execute a Query" Action

  1. Add an "Execute a query" action after the "Start event: Form" action and click to configure the action
  2. Set "SQL Script" to the "Enter SQL Query" variable from the "Start event" action
  3. Set "Column to retrieve" to the "Enter desired result column" variable from the "Start event" action
  4. Set "Retrieved column" to a new variable (e.g., "values")

Configure a "Send an Email" Action

  1. Add a "Send an email" action after the "Execute a query" action and click to configure the action
  2. Set the "Recipient email address"
  3. Set the "Subject"
  4. Set the "Message body" to the variable created for the retrieved column

Once you configure the actions, click "Save," name the Workflow, and click "Save" again. You now have a simple workflow that will query JotForm using SQL and send an email with the results.
